One of the best things about being a small business in this day and age is that there is really nothing stopping that business from competing with the biggest players on the market stage. In the past, the behemoths had a built-in advantage in terms of marketing, simply because they could afford it. There was no way that a small company could possibly spend the kids of money needed to use traditional advertising and spread the word in the same way that the established titans could. Hence there was a clear demarcation within the business world between the haves and have-nots. The whole point of the Big Data revolution is that these statistics that were once only available to those who could pay for them are now at the ready for anyone who wants to utilize them. More importantly, they are structured in such a way that they spell out pretty clearly whether or not your posts are effective. The more you want to dig deeper into the numbers, the more specifics they’ll spill out to you about the pros and cons of every last post you put out to the world. Every Picture Tells A Story, Don’t It? It’s been proven time and again that posts with some kind of visual element have a much broader effect than those without. Yet not many businesses, especially small businesses, have a graphic designer on staff. Small business owners who attempt to do their own homemade designs on their posts can come off looking amateurish or maybe diluting the message they’re attempting to convey. Luckily there is now software that makes the prospect of designing posts to your specifications much simpler and intuitive than if you were trying to do it on your own. This doesn’t mean that people can’t make mistakes with the intent of the visuals. But it does allow them to service their vision much more competently.
